iMovie is the free video editing program that comes on a Mac when you buy it. It’s also one of the easiest video editing programs I’ve ever seen. The designers of iMovie created a simple, intuitive, drag-and-drop program that is handy for novices who want a nice look but don’t want to bother learning a complex video editing program. Everything you need for basic video editing is right here.
iMovie sticks with the basics and it is all drag-and drop. The space bar on your keyboard access the play button. Music, photos, and other media are all easily imported from other programs on your hard drive. iMovie provides easy access links into the other programs and all the software is 100% in grader automatically. Another handy feature, iMovie comes with a built in library of professionally recorded sound effects that are easy to add to your movie. To add titles, pick which look you want out of the several template provided and type in whatever words you want.
I have always been a big fan of Apple products, and I think final cut they are high dollar professional editing system is the most fantastic video editing software on the planet. However, final cut takes a while to learn, iMovie doesn’t and that all boils down to simplicity. In final cut you have control over every tiny aspect of each clip or title. The color, the size, the position, everything. In iMovie, you have to be satisfied with the templates.
